MICHAEL ELDRED is currently a distributor with Madman NZ, having worked also at Dendy, Polygram and Hoyts Distribution in Australia and in New Zealand as an independent distributor. Local films he has released include OUT OF THE BLUE, the smash hit BOY, THE ORATOR (which he also associate produced) and WHITE LIES. Presently he is working with the team releasing WHAT WE DO IN THE SHADOWS.
CHRIS MATTHEWS is a committed film buff, currently Head of Programming for Event Cinemas. Previously he has worked for Hoyts. Chris is known in the industry for his love of cinema and his uncanny instinct for picking winners.
ELIZABETH TROTMAN started her career with Disney in NZ and Hong Kong, then worked for Warner Brothers in London with industry giants such as William Friedkin on the re-release of The Exorcist and Stanley Kubrick on the release of Eyes Wide Shut. She moved to Australia to work for BBC Worldwide, before moving back to NZ in 2002 to take a job with Hoyts. Over the past 10 years she has distributed more than 100 movies and worked with a number of NZ directors. She is now the General Manager of STUDIOCANAL NZ.
DAVID WHITE is an expert in digital film distribution and CEO of independent film VOD provider, IndieReign.com, an online marketplace filmmakers use to sell directly to independent film lovers. David advises filmmakers, distributors and festivals on digital distribution, sales and marketing strategies. He is also CEO of Shift72.com, which creates software used by companies around the world to power their own branded VOD platforms.
JASMIN MCSWEENY (panel moderator) is responsible for the promotion of New Zealand films in New Zealand and internationally. She is NZ Film Commission’s first point of contact for film media enquiries and international festivals and markets. Since joining the NZFC, she has worked on the marketing campaigns for films such as Black Sheep, Boy, The World’s Fastest Indian and The Orator (O le Tulafale).
